NFIB State Director Speaks at SBA Luncheon

NFIB California State Director John Kabateck delivered the keynote address at the U.S. Small Business Administration’s Northern California Awards luncheon on Friday (May 3) in Sacramento. “I was honored to be invited to speak at the event that recognized the accomplishments of so many extraordinary women, veteran, minority, and other owners of Main Street enterprises who have demonstrated the courage and tenacity it takes to turn their dreams into a reality,” said Kabateck. “I also want to Kudos to SBA’s District Director Heather Luzzi, Region IX Administrator Elmy Bermejo, and Julian Canete of the California Hispanic Chambers of Commerce for their work in putting together a wonderful event honoring our Main Street Heroes.” According to the U.S. Census Bureau, “56.6% of all U.S. employer establishments in 2021 (the latest year for which these statistics are available) had fewer than five employees, up from 55% in 2020. In addition to small employer businesses, there are many self-employed entrepreneurs with no paid employees who run small businesses and contribute to the economy. “According to Nonemployer Statistics (NES), there were 28,477,518 businesses with no paid employees in 2021. These nonemployer businesses operated in various sectors of the economy such as retail, manufacturing and services.” More about the SBA’s Small Business Week can be read here.
